Tower fans come in bladed and bladeless types. The kind you pick will depend on your needs and preference. Here are the basics of what you need to know about each type.
Bladed fans have impeller blades enclosed in a cylindrical case with grills that cover the interior. This traditional tower fan is more affordable and can also perform various functionalities, perfect for folks on a tight budget.
On the other hand, a bladeless system exudes air in a hoop-like hole that provides ventilation without the risk of getting your toddler’s hands or fingers caught in between. Due to its excellent safety feature, this type is usually more expensive than the bladed one.
Although tower fans are generally space-saving appliances, considering their size is still important. If you will place the fan in a larger space such as the living room, kitchen, and others, purchasing a taller and bigger one is a wise decision.
On the other hand, you can use a regular size tower fan with 32 inches vertical height on average for smaller spaces like bedrooms. The size of the tower fan and the area where you will place it must be proportionate for better air circulation.
Regardless of the type of fan you want to purchase, it is essential to consider the airflow, which refers to the volume of air the fan can produce. It can be measured in cubic feet per minute (CFM). Tower fans with higher CFM can provide better airflow and cool a space faster than those with lower CFM. Opt for a tower fan with powerful airflow yet is energy-efficient to save money.
If you want to calculate how long it will take for a fan to ventilate your room, simply divide the cubic foot dimension of the space by the CFM rating of the fan. The minimum CFM rating for a 2000 cubic feet space would be 400. However, it is ideal to have at least a 670 CFM rating or higher to fully cool and ventilate the space.
Energy efficiency means that the appliance operates using minimum energy without compromising the performance. Most tower fan models use at least 48 to 100 watts to function. Going after a tower fan with various functionalities yet with energy-efficient features will save you money.
Tower fans come with numerous features that will make your life much easier. The most common is a sleep timer, but you can choose from other useful functionalities based on your needs.
Misting is an essential attribute for places with significantly hot weather. Tower fans with misting features use evaporation to convert water inside a compartment into vapor or gas to produce cooler air.
To perform its function, a misting fan has a water compartment that you will need to fill. The amount of water you need to put will depend on its capacity. If your tower fan has a smaller water compartment, you will need to refill it more often.
A tower fan with this feature purifies the air with an ionizer by releasing negative ions. These ions are responsible for eliminating microbes, odors, and harmful particles in the air. Due to this functionality, tower fans with ionizers provide cleaner and fresher air, perfect for folks with allergies and respiratory ailments.
A humidifying function is greatly beneficial for people with conditions like dry skin, nosebleeds, and sinus congestion, and infections. This type adds moisture to the air and helps eliminate dry air, which is the most common cause of these conditions. The fan can help distribute moisture more evenly across the room.
However, if you plan to use a tower fan’s humidifier, the level of humidity must also be monitored. It is ideal to have at least 30 to 50 percent humidity. Anything beyond that figure will create a moist environment where microorganisms such as bacteria, germs, and fungi tend to thrive.
Just like with any appliance, the remote control feature in a tower fan promotes convenience. It allows users to control the device or appliance without the need to go near it. Most remote controls are battery-powered; however, some newer tower fans utilize Wi-Fi connectivity, which allows users to control the appliance through their smartphones.
A timer feature allows you better control of your fan's running time, and consequently, its energy efficiency. You can set your timer to run for a specific period and turn off automatically at the end of that period. That way, you won't be wasting electricity even if you forget to turn your fan off.

Tower fans are energy efficient because they consume less energy compared to standard pedestal fans or other cooling appliances. A tower fan typically uses 60 watts even at the highest setting. This is much lower compared to standard fans, which normally clock in at around 70-75 watts.
Technically speaking, tower fans, or even pedestal fans, do not cool a room. They simply push the air around the room and help it circulate, leading to the evaporation of moisture from the skin. This in turn has the effect of making you feel cool.
As discussed above, a tower fan merely moves air around. Because of this, its location matters. To maximize the existing airflow in a room, you can place your fan near the source of the airflow, usually a door or a window.
If you have more than one fan, you can get better airflow by creating cross-ventilation. This involves drawing air into a space and then pushing it out elsewhere. For example, you can place a fan near a window, then another one facing outwards near an open door or another window.
